We are always looking for exceptional individuals to join our multinational group of talented professionals and right now we are seeking to recruit a motivated and talented Technical Support Engineer based at our Dover HQ. This is an exciting technical support role that requires strong electrical knowledge gained from installing and testing electrical installations in both commercial and industrial settings to BS7671 and BS2391 standards. Practical experience as an electrician is essential, as you’ll need to relate directly to the work our customers do on site.

In this role, you’ll provide expert technical support across Megger’s product range—including Low Voltage Instruments (LVI), General Electrical Test (GET) equipment, battery systems, and rotating machines—acting as a key point of contact for both customers and internal teams. You’ll support pre- and post-sales activities, bridge global sales teams and the Dover site, and help drive business growth while maintaining the highest standards of service.

Key Responsibilities
  • Deliver expert technical support and guidance to customers and distributors via phone, email, and on-site visits.
  • Represent Megger at trade shows, exhibitions, and industry events with technical demonstrations.
  • Create technical content to support pre- and post-sales activities, including competitor comparisons, application notes, and videos.
  • Assist Product Managers during product development, alpha/beta phases, and NPIT launches, including regression testing.
  • Maintain departmental demonstration stock, complete reports and workshop tasks, and update records in the CRM system.
Experience, Skills & Qualifications
  • Proven hands-on experience as an electrician in commercial and industrial electrical installations.
  • Strong understanding of electrical testing procedures and standards, including BS7671 and BS2391.
  • Working towards vocational qualifications or HND in Electrical Engineering, with potential progression to degree level.
  • HNC in Electrical Engineering plus 2 A-Levels (including one maths-based subject).
  • Proficiency in MS Office, Megger analysis software, social media platforms, and internal IT systems.
  • Full driving licence required and willingness to travel within the UK and internationally.

Please note: Only candidates with direct electrical installation experience will be considered.

At Megger, our mission is simple yet powerful: to help people live confidently and work safely by harnessing the energy that powers our world. We do this by designing and manufacturing high-quality, portable electrical test equipment that’s safe, reliable, and a breeze to use.

Our customers are at the heart of everything we do. Their challenges fuel our innovation, and we’re proud to be a trusted partner, someone they can rely on to help them succeed.

As a global leader, Megger operates in over 100 countries and employs more than 2,000 talented individuals worldwide. Our industry-leading 360° Customer Service goes far beyond products—it includes software, bespoke tools, on-site training, repairs, testing services, and expert consultancy.
